The info you'll find here was obtained mostly by the "Brute Force Method," which involves getting and
listening to the albums when possible, combing original sources of LP listings, looking through used
record stores, and the like. We have tried to list the tracks in the order they appear on the album, with a
double slash ("//") indicating a change of side. This was not always possible, however, as sometimes we
just have a list of tracks. We also list the stereo content where available. Each song is noted as being
mono (M), true stereo (S), or electronically rechanneled (fake stereo) (E).
Chart information was taken from Joel Whitburn's The Billboard Albums, which reflect the US
Billboard charts from 1956 to 2005. Joel has been the ultimate source on chart positions since
his first little orange book in 1970. If you haven't done so already, we'd suggest you click here to visit his web site.
